About the certification course

It included modules to enhance your knowledge of the Google Ads Apps. It will provide value with the help of video lectures and testimonials. Based on the experience gained, Google also takes an online test. Once you clear the examination, Google will send you an e-mail of exam completion. You can easily access your certificate anytime in the Google Skillshop Account. This certificate is valid only for one year. After that, you have to visit the Skillshop to learn about the updates and retake the test. In case someone is unable to pass the exam, they can retake the test after 24 hours of attempting. It is a highly demanded certificate in the digital marketing industry and can help you land various jobs in the field and open freelancing pathways.
